Кошелек для криптовалюты - Википедия - Cryptocurrency wallet

Пример бумаги для печати биткойн-кошелек состоящий из одного биткойн-адреса для получения и соответствующего закрытого ключа для расходования.

А кошелек для криптовалюты это устройство,[1] физическая среда,[2] программа или сервис, который хранит публичные и / или приватные ключи[3] за криптовалюта транзакции. Помимо этой базовой функции хранения ключей, кошелек для криптовалюты чаще предлагает также функции шифрование и / или подписание Информация. Подписание может, например, привести к выполнению смарт-контракт, транзакция с криптовалютой (см. изображение «транзакция с биткойнами»), идентификация или же юридически подписать «документ» (см. изображение «анкета»).[4]

Характеристики

Помимо основной функции хранения ключей, кошелек для криптовалюты также может иметь одну или несколько из следующих характеристик.

Простой кошелек для криптовалюты

Фактическая биткойн-транзакция из веб-обмена криптовалютой на аппаратный кошелек криптовалюты.

Простой кошелек для криптовалюты содержит пары публичных и частных криптографических ключей. Ключи можно использовать для отслеживания владения, получения или расходования криптовалюты.[5] Открытый ключ позволяет другим производить платежи на полученный от него адрес, а закрытый ключ позволяет тратить криптовалюту с этого адреса.[6]

Сама криптовалюта в кошельке отсутствует. В случае биткойн и полученные из него криптовалюты, криптовалюта децентрализованно хранится и поддерживается в общедоступном распределенный реестр называется блокчейн.[5]

кошелек eID

Предоставление eID и диплома, а также цифровой подписи «формы заявки» с помощью приложения для криптовалютного кошелька.

Некоторые кошельки специально разработаны для совместимости с фреймворком. Европейский Союз создает совместимую с eIDAS Европейская система суверенной идентичности (ESSIF), который работает на европейской инфраструктуре блокчейн-сервисов (EBSI). Кошелек EBSI предназначен для (безопасного) предоставления информации, eID и подписи «транзакций».[4]

Кошелек с мультиподписью

В отличие от простых кошельков с криптовалютой, в которых транзакция должна подписывать только одна сторона, мультиподпись кошельки требуют, чтобы транзакция подписывалась несколькими сторонами.[7] Кошельки с несколькими подписями предназначены для повышения безопасности.[8]

Умный контракт

В сфере криптовалют смарт-контракты находятся с цифровой подписью Таким же образом подписывается транзакция с криптовалютой. Ключи для подписи хранятся в кошельке с криптовалютой.

Ключевые выводы

Детерминированный кошелек

Детерминированная начальная фраза кошелька для криптокошелька.

С детерминированным кошельком один ключ может использоваться для генерации всего дерево пар ключей.[9] Этот единственный ключ служит корень дерева. Созданный мнемонический Предложение или слово seed - это просто более понятный для человека способ выражения ключа, используемого в качестве корневого, поскольку он может быть алгоритмически преобразован в корневой закрытый ключ. Эти слова в таком порядке всегда будут генерировать один и тот же корневой ключ. Словосочетание может состоять из 24 слов, например: начать друг черная земля красота похвала гордость отказаться ужас верю облегчение евангелие конец уничтожить чемпион строй лучше круто. Этот единственный корневой ключ не заменяет все другие закрытые ключи, а скорее используется для их генерации. Все адреса по-прежнему имеют разные закрытые ключи, но все они могут быть восстановлены с помощью одного корневого ключа. Закрытые ключи для каждого адреса, который он имеет и который когда-либо будет выдан в будущем, можно пересчитать с учетом корневого ключа. Этот корневой ключ, в свою очередь, можно пересчитать, введя слово seed. Мнемоническое предложение - это резервная копия кошелька. Если кошелек поддерживает тот же метод (мнемоническое предложение), то резервную копию также можно восстановить на другом программном или аппаратном кошельке.

А мнемонический приговор считается безопасным. В БИП-39 standard создает 512-битное начальное число из любой заданной мнемоники. Набор возможных кошельков 2512. Каждая кодовая фраза ведет к действующему кошельку. Если кошелек ранее не использовался, он будет пустым.[5]:104

Недетерминированный кошелек

В недетерминированном кошельке каждый ключ генерируется случайным образом сам по себе, и они не создаются из общего ключа. Следовательно, любые резервные копии кошелька должны хранить каждый закрытый ключ, используемый в качестве адреса, а также буфер из 100 или около того будущих ключей, которые, возможно, уже были выданы как адреса, но еще не получили платежи.[5]:94

Доступ к кошельку

При выборе кошелька владелец должен иметь в виду, кто должен иметь доступ к (копии) закрытых ключей и, следовательно, потенциально иметь возможности подписи. В случае криптовалюты пользователь должен доверять провайдеру в обеспечении безопасности криптовалюты, как и в случае с банк. Доверие было неуместным в случае Mt. Gox биржа, которая «потеряла» большую часть биткойнов своих клиентов. Загрузка кошелька с криптовалютой от поставщика кошелька на компьютер или телефон не означает автоматически, что только владелец имеет копию закрытых ключей. Например, с Coinbase, можно установить кошелек на телефон, а также получить доступ к тому же кошельку через свой веб-сайт. Кошелек также может иметь известные или неизвестные уязвимости. А атака цепочки поставок или же атака по побочным каналам - способы внедрения уязвимости. В крайнем случае даже компьютер, который не подключен к какой-либо сети можно взломать.[10] Для получения криптовалюты доступ к кошельку-получателю не нужен. Отправляющей стороне необходимо знать только адрес назначения. Отправить криптовалюту на адрес может любой желающий. Его может использовать только тот, у кого есть закрытый ключ соответствующего адреса (открытого ключа).

Смотрите также

Рекомендации

  1. ^ Робертс, Дэниел (15 декабря 2017 г.). «Как отправить биткойн на аппаратный кошелек (url =https://finance.yahoo.com/news/send-bitcoin-hardware-wallet-140141385.html ". Yahoo! Финансы.
  2. ^ Божественное, Джон (1 февраля 2019 г.). "Какой лучший биткойн-кошелек?". U.S. News & World Report. Получено 12 марта 2019.
  3. ^ Ньюман, Лили Хэй (2017-11-05). «Как сохранить ваш биткойн в безопасности». Проводной. ISSN  1059-1028. Получено 2019-03-10.
  4. ^ а б «Европейская инфраструктура блокчейн-сервисов (EBSI)». Европейская комиссия. Получено 24 июля 2020.
  5. ^ а б c d Антонопулос, Андреас (12 июля 2017 г.). Освоение биткойнов: программирование открытой цепочки блоков. O'Reilly Media, Inc. ISBN  9781491954386. Получено 14 сентября 2017.
  6. ^ «Биткойн-кошельки: что нужно знать об оборудовании». Daily Dot. 2018-11-20. Получено 2019-03-10.
  7. ^ «Биткойн-стартап прогнозирует, что рынок криптовалют вырастет на 100 миллиардов долларов в 2018 году». Удача. Получено 2019-02-15.
  8. ^ Грэм, Люк (20.07.2017). «Хакеры украли эфир цифровой валюты на сумму 32 миллиона долларов». www.cnbc.com. Получено 2019-02-15.
  9. ^ Гутоски, Гас; Стебила, Дуглас. «Иерархические детерминированные биткойн-кошельки, допускающие утечку ключей» (PDF). iacr.org. Международная ассоциация криптологических исследований. Получено 2 ноября 2018.
  10. ^ Перемычки с воздушным зазором на cyber.bgu.ac.il